One question below: Thanks from me as well! > > > Results: > > > > Workloads (all `uncached=1`): > > A: rw=write bs=128k iodepth=1 ioengine=pvsync2 # XFS > > B: rw=write bs=128k iodepth=128 ioengine=io_uring # XFS > > C: rw=randwrite bs=4k iodepth=32 ioengine=io_uring # XFS > > D: rw=rw 50/50 bs=64k iodepth=32 ioengine=io_uring # XFS > > E: rw=write bs=128k iodepth=128 ioengine=io_uring # raw /dev/nvmeXn1 > > F: rw=write bs=128k iodepth=128 numjobs=4 > > + vm.dirty_bytes=64MB, vm.dirty_background_bytes=32MB # XFS > > > > Mean ± stddev across 5 iterations: > > > > metric delay=1 delay=0 delta > > -------------------------------------------------------------- > > > > A seq 128k qd1 > > BW (MB/s) 4333 ± 27 4374 ± 34 +0.9% > > p99 (us) 36.2 ± 0.8 35.8 ± 0.4 -1.1% > > p999 (us) 3260 ± 75 3228 ± 29 -1.0% > > ctx-switches 184 k ± 59 k 3.68 M ± 65 k +1903% > > cs / io 0.09 ± 0.03 1.86 ± 0.03 +1888% > > avg bios/run 80.4 ± 0.6 1.1 ± 0.0 -98.7% > > So 1 jiffie delay is (with default HZ=1000) 1ms. That means for this load > the completion latency should be at least 1000us but your results show p99 > latency of 36. What am I missing? Yes, this looks a bit odd. Unless there's multiple threads submitting and somehow the completions get batched this should complete one bio at a time and be the worst case for the delay scheme. > > C rand 4k qd32 > > BW (MB/s) 66.2 ± 0.8 44.6 ± 7.4 -32.7% > > p99 (us) 8002 ± 174 17990 ± 6800 +124.8% > > p999 (us) 11390 ± 554 31890 ± 11076 +180.0% > > ctx-switches 3.67 M ± 45 k 3.59 M ± 106 k -2.2% > > cs / io 3.78 ± 0.04 5.62 ± 0.83 +48.7% > > avg bios/run 32.3 ± 1.0 3.1 ± 0.3 -90.5% > > I'm somewhat surprised how larger is the completion latency is here without > the delay. Is that due to a contention on local lock between the IO completion > interrupt and the worker? Or why is the completion latency so big here when > the case B with more IOs in flight, less bios per run, still had significantly > lower latency in the delay=0 case? Note that in the past we had major problems with workqueue scheduling latency. At some point these got mitigated a lot, but if they are back for this workload that might be one reason.
